In a little less than four weeks, on 8th September 2025, Baby Steps will finally land on PS5.
Brought to life by Devolver Digital and the creators behind Ape Out and Getting Over It with Bennett Foddy, the title has lingered on the horizon for ages, and we’ve been itching to see what it’s all about.
Now, the newest trailer lays out more or less the entire picture:
Similar to the previously mentioned Getting Over It, Baby Steps drops you into an unforgiving terrain to traverse, helming a protagonist spectacularly ill-suited for the job.
You embody Nate—a thirty-something layabout yanked into a strange realm where he must rediscover how to operate his own legs.
The experience unfolds in a sandbox crammed with baffling geometry and perilous obstacles, and your mission is to scour its every nook, unearth secrets, and ultimately escort Nate back to his beloved basement couch.
Yet, as noted earlier, this is no cakewalk; simply nudging the left stick forward won’t cut it. Employ the triggers to manipulate each of Nate’s legs—turning an ordinary stroll into a cerebral tightrope act.
The clip above illustrates, frame by agonizing frame, how simple it’ll be to lose footing, plummet downhill, shed hard-won progress, and—almost certainly—your composure.
